    Obituary:
    JOHN BUHL, widely known Charlestown farmer, died suddenly at his home near Hayton Tuesday evening at 6:30. Mr. Buhl had been in apparently good health. Tuesday evening he had done the chores around the place, as was his custom. When he had finished he returned to the house and complained to Mrs. Buhl that he was not feeling well. He declined supper and laid down instead. Mrs. Buhl went to his room a little later for find him dead.
    Funeral services will be held Saturday morning at St. Martin's church, Hayton. Burial will be in St. Martin's cemetery.
    Mr. Buhl was the son of the late Mr. and Mrs. Bernard Buhl. He was born in Charlestown June 13, 1861. He married Miss Theresa Applebaker. To them fifteen children were born. Four of the girls are nuns.
    Mr. Buhl was an extensive farmer and a stockman and dairyman of note. He was one of Calumet County's substantial citizens, known and respected widely for his thrift and honesty.
    Chilton Times December 4, 1930

    Obituary:
    Frank A. Buhl, 70, R. 2, of New Holstein, died at Theda Clark Hospital in Neenah. He had been visiting his son in Neenah when he became ill and was hospitalized.
    A resident of the New Holstein area for 45 years, he was born in the town of Charlestown on Oct. 14, 1893, a son of the lat Mr. and Mrs. John Buhl, and attended St. Martin Schools in the Town of Charlestown. A farmer, he married Margaret Salm Feb. 25, 1919, at St. Mary's Catholic Church in Chilton. He was a member of Holy Rosary Catholic Church in New Holstein and its Holy Name Society.
    Survivors are his widow; a son, Frank O. of Neenah, and six daughters, Sister Mary Lucille of St. Agnes Convent in Green Bay, Mrs. Raymond (Isabelle) Winkel of St. Anna, Mrs. Edward (Marcella) Meyer of St. Joe, Mrs. Jerome (Catherine) Janty of New Holstein, Mrs. Adrian (Delores) Peik of Wauwatosa, and Mrs. William (Viola) Van Rooy of Oneida.
    Also surviving are eight sisters, Sister Mary Nerina of Chicago, Sister Mary Balthassar of Milwaukee, Sister Mary Geraldine of Lanham, Md., Sister Mary Cyrian of Racine, Mrs. Oscar (Frances) Herzog of St. Anna, Mrs. Gottfried (Clara) Mayer of St. Nazianz, Mrs. Francis Martin of Berkeley, Calif., Mrs. Clarence Klies of Milwaukee; four brothers, John of Chilton, Anton of Charlestown, Martin and Hubert of Visalia, Calif., 22 grandchildren and one great grandchild.
